Q: What are the main Key Features?
A: The most important things to look for are:
- Puncture Protection: This is the most important thing! Look for tires with special layers. These layers are like shields against sharp objects. They stop nails, glass, and thorns.
- Tire Width: Wider tires often have more puncture protection. They also give you a smoother ride. But, wider tires might be slower.
- Tread Pattern: The tread is the pattern on the tire. For city riding, a smooth tread is fine. For off-road, you need knobby treads for grip.
- Weight: Lighter tires are faster. Heavier tires are often tougher. Find a good balance for your needs.
Q: What materials are important?
A: The materials used in bike tires make a big difference!
- Rubber: Tires are mostly made of rubber. Better rubber lasts longer and rolls better.
- Puncture Protection Layers: These layers are usually made of strong materials. Kevlar, nylon, and even layers of rubber are used. They are placed under the tread.
- Bead: The bead is the part that holds the tire on the rim. Steel beads are strong. Kevlar beads are lighter and let you fold the tire.
